### Bulk edits in the Ledgerton admin table
Before applying a bulk edit, filter the table to confirm the row count matches the customer's request exactly; the Ledgerton console does not warn when hidden pagination pages are included. Select "Preview changes" and screenshot the diff for the ticket. Bulk edits over 500 rows require a second approver from the Harkwell queue. If the preview fails to load, escalate rather than retry. Record the console build using the token shown below.

pipeline stamp: htk31_3c6b63a1fd55b8745625d3b6ce9c5fc

Meeting notes — ops sync, Thursday a.m.

Quick recap on the Dunmere Reservoir samples: the lab at Fennick Analytics wants them within 24 hours of draw, so no more letting crates sit in reception over lunch. Marta's crew will draw Monday morning; courier pickup is booked for 13:00. Office manager to keep the cold packs swapped and the chain-of-custody sheet signed at every step. Oh, and the courier won't take anything without the hand-over line, which is given below.

drop instructions, bahif-bahip: the norax feniel courier leaves the drumir kaseth rusir ledger at gate 1983 under passcode 849948

Torvane Logistics has approved a forward-contract programme covering roughly seventy percent of projected receivables in the Meridian zone for the next four quarters. Treasury, led by Ilsa Branner, ran three scenarios; the board accepted the moderate-cover option as the best balance of cost and exposure. Department heads should note that budgeting templates will now use the hedged rate, not spot. Invoicing practices are unchanged. This decision ties into a wider strategy, recorded confidentially below.

management briefing: Holiusek Group is in early talks to buy Eliixox Foods for about $183.6 million. The Oliael launch date is April 19, and nothing goes to the press before then. Legal wants the Casaelox Holdings term sheet withdrawn before December 11.

## Service Accounts: Mockmill Factory Library

Mockmill is our test-data factory lib — it seeds synthetic tenants, orders, and users into the Bramblepoint staging DB before each release candidate run. It runs under the `mockmill-seeder` service account, which can write only to staging schemas, so don't panic about prod. For manual seeding during release prep, authenticate with the key below.

gateway credential: vxb3-o9a